JUDGMENT / ORDER

IN THE HIGH COURT OF KARNATAKA AT BENGALURU DATED THIS THE 17TH DAY OF DECEMBER, 2019 BEFORE THE HON'BLE MR.JUSTICE P.S. DINESH KUMAR WRIT PETITION No.52208 OF 2019 (KLR-REG) BETWEEN :
HANUMANTHAPPA S/O HANUMANTHAPPA AGED ABOUT 60 YEARS R/O NALLUR VILLAGE CHANNAGIRI TALUK DAVANAGERE DISTRICT-577 213 …PETITIONER (BY SMT. M.N. VIJAYA, ADVOCATE) AND :
1. THE DEPUTY COMMISSIONER DAVNANGERE AT DAVANAGERE-577 001 2. THE ASST. COMMISSIONER DAVANAGERE AND PRESIDENT OF CHANNAGIRI TQ UNAUTHORISED LAND CULTIVATOR REGULATION COMMITTEE CHANNAGIRI DAVANAGERE DIST-577 213 3. THE TAHSILDAR CHANNAGIRI TALUK SECRETARY OF CHANNAGIRI TQ UNAUTHORISED LAND CULTIVATOR REGULATION COMMITTEE CHANNAGIRI DAVANAGERE DIST-577 213 ... RESPONDENTS (BY SHRI. Y.D. HARSHA, AGA) THIS WRIT PETITION IS FILED UNDER ARTICLES 226 AND 227 OF THE CONSTITUTION OF INDIA PRAYING TO DIRECT THE R-2 AND 3 TO CONSIDER THE APPLICATION OF THE PETITIONER FOR REGULARIZATION OF HIS UNAUTHORIZED CULTIVATION OF 1 ACRE IN SY.NO.102 OF NALLUR VILLAGE CHANANGIRI TALUK AFRESH WITH SUFFICIENT OPPORTUNITY TO THE PETITIONER AND TO PASS NECESSARY ORDERS WITHIN SPECIFIC PERIOD IN TERMS OF THE DIRECTION ISSUED IN W.P.NO.43669/2004 (KLR-REG) DT 04.12.2006 VIDE ANNEXURE-B.
THIS WRIT PETITION COMING ON FOR PRELIMINARY HEARING THIS DAY, THE COURT MADE THE FOLLOWING:
ORDER Heard Smt. M.N.Vijaya, learned advocate for the petitioner and Shri Y.D.Harsha, learned AGA for the State.
2. Learned advocate for the petitioner submitted that despite order passed by this Court in W.P.No.43669/2004 and repeated representations ending with the one given on 30.10.2019 (Annexure-F), petitioner’s request for regularization of his unauthorized occupation has not been considered.
3. Learned AGA submits that petitioner’s representation will be considered within a period of six months from the date of formation of Committee, in accordance with law. His submission is placed on record.
Ordered accordingly. Petition disposed of.
No costs.
